+Crates on crates.io that the standard library depend on need to depend on the
+`rustc-std-workspace-core` crate from crates.io, which is empty. We use
+`[patch]` to override it to this crate in this repository. As a result, crates
+on crates.io will draw a dependency edge to `libcore`, the version defined in
+this repository. That should draw all the dependency edges to ensure Cargo
+builds crates successfully!
